Pinpoint Device-Specific Confirmation Failures Caused by simply Tropicanza
Verification failures generally stem from device-specific issues such since outdated software, incompatible hardware, or system restrictions. As an illustration, older smartphones running iOS 11 or Google android 7. 0 possess a higher likelihood—up to 40%—of confirmation errors due to be able to unsupported security protocols. Recognizing these intricacies is crucial; users may well experience repeated encourages to verify their identity, or more serious, account lockouts within just a day of trying multi-device login.
One frequent example involves Android os tablets with minimal biometric hardware, wherever fingerprint or cosmetic recognition is unavailable, leading to fallback approaches that sometimes trigger verification failures. Similarly, users employing VPNs or proxy machines on desktop devices may encounter additional hurdles, as Tropicanza’s system flags this sort of inconsistencies, resulting within temporary bans or perhaps verification delays involving up to forty-eight hours. These errors highlight the significance of device health insurance and network transparency during verification processes.

How Sync Issues Between Equipment Disrupt Verification Processes
Synchronization discrepancies occur whenever account data falls flat to update over devices promptly, frequently due to community latency or server-side delays. For example, a player making sure on a touch screen phone may experience accomplishment but encounter verification prompts again when logging in by way of desktop because the particular system’s last synchronize was half of the day older. Such delays will cause verification loops, where the technique repeatedly requests proof, leading to frustration in addition to potential account lockouts if multiple tries exceed security thresholds.
These types of issues are increased by inconsistent period management, particularly when employing third-party apps or even browser extensions of which block cookies or JavaScript needed for real-time sync. Data signifies that 28% associated with verification failures on multi-device setups come from outdated session tokens, highlighting the need for solid synchronization protocols plus real-time data renew mechanisms.

Identify Compatibility Barriers Involving Devices and Tropicanza Verification System
Common incompatibilities include outdated working systems, unsupported biometric hardware, or visitor limitations. One example is, more mature Android devices along with less than 2GB RAM may battle with modern verification software, leading to failures exceeding 20%. Likewise, Or windows 7 or heritage browsers like Web Explorer 11 often lack support regarding current security requirements, resulting in verification errors or holds off beyond 48 several hours.
To be able to mitigate these barriers, users should confirm device specifications line-up with Tropicanza’s technique requirements—such as minimum OS versions (Android 8. 0+, iOS 12+). Regularly changing device firmware, web browsers, and verification software ensures compatibility in addition to reduces verification failures by approximately 35%. Recognizing these restrictions early can conserve as well as prevent bank account lockouts during crucial gaming sessions.

Examine Risks of Confirmation Bypasses and How to Mitigate These people
When multi-device verification increases convenience, it presents security risks for example account hijacking, especially if devices are contributed or compromised. As an illustration, 15% of breaches occur via device theft or reduction, emphasizing the want for strong device-level security measures love biometric locks and encryption.
Mitigation strategies consist of:
- Implementing device-specific PINs or biometric locks in order to avoid unapproved access.
- Enforcing tight session timeouts—automatic logout after quarter-hour associated with inactivity—to limit direct exposure.
- Using device alerts for suspicious logon attempts, which will lower successful breaches by means of up to 40%.
- Regularly reviewing accounts activity logs for you to detect anomalies quickly.
Incorporating these practices ensures that confirmation processes do certainly not become vulnerabilities, maintaining both security and user trust.
